Registered Dental Hygienist

Brighter Way Dental Center

Brighter Way Dental Center, a Phoenix-based nonprofit organization, seeks a compassionate and detail-oriented Registered Dental Hygienist to provide preventive and periodontal care.

Responsibilities include prophylaxis, scaling and root planing (SRP), periodontal therapy, sealants, fluoride application, localized antimicrobial delivery, administration of local anesthesia and nitrous oxide (when certified), digital radiography including CBCT imaging, intraoral scanning, patient education, infection control, and supporting office operations like insurance verification.

The position emphasizes patient-centered care, collaboration with dental and office teams, and community impact, especially serving underserved populations such as veterans and unhoused individuals.

Qualifications:

  • Active Dental Hygienist license required
  • Preferred bilingual in English and Spanish
  • 3+ years dental office experience preferred
  • Experience in implant dentistry, oral surgery, or specialty dental settings preferred
  • Strong implant terminology knowledge
  • Proficiency with Dentrix, Dental Intel, and Microsoft Office
  • Excellent communication and organizational skills
  • Knowledge of insurance billing and coding preferred

Benefits include 401(k) plans with matching, dental and health insurance, health savings account, life insurance, paid sick time, paid time off, retirement plan, and vision insurance.

Work location is in person at Phoenix, AZ.
